1 December 2025
The Swiss tax authorities have confirmed that the increase in the standard VAT rate from 8.1% to 8.8% will now be postponed until 2028.
This VAT rate increase was approved in October 2024, and at the time, implementation was expected from the beginning of 2026.
It is hoped that, once introduced, the increase will generate an additional CHF 4.2 billion to help cover the pension deficit caused by a national referendum vote to raise state pensions in September 2024.
